146.87
146.87(1) (1) In this section:
146.87(1)(a) (a) “Controlled substance” has the meaning given in s. 961.01 (4) .
146.87(1)(b) (b) “Federal registration number” means the registration number required under 21 USC 822 for practitioners who prescribe controlled substances.
146.87(1)(c) (c) “Health care provider” has the meaning given in 42 USC 1320d (3).
146.87(1)(d) (d) “Practitioner” has the meaning given in s. 450.01 (17) .
146.87(1)(e) (e) “Prescription order” has the meaning given in s. 450.01 (21) .
